A string representation of this object.

Some classes have a default textual representation, often paired with a static parse function (like int.parse). These classes will provide the textual representation as their string representation.

Other classes have no meaningful textual representation that a program will care about. Such classes will typically override toString to provide useful information when inspecting the object, mainly for debugging or logging.

Implementation

@override
String toString() {
  if(isReadyToPrint) return "Ready";
  if(isPaperOut) return "PaperOut";
  if(isReceiveBufferFull) return "Full";
  if(isRibbonOut) return "RibbonOut";
  if(isHeadTooHot) return "Hot";
  if(isHeadCold) return "Cold";
  if(isHeadOpen) return "Open";
  if(isReadyToPrint) return "Ready";

  return "Unknown";
}
